随着信息技术的飞速发展,数据库技术已经成为众多行业和领域中不可或缺的重要工具。与此同时,设备在不同环境下的工作表现也越来越受到关注,其中温度容差是确保设备正常运行的关键因素之一。本文将从这两个方面出发,探讨它们之间的联系,并介绍如何通过优化数据库设计来提高设备在不同温度条件下的稳定性和性能。
# 一、数据库设计的重要性
数据库是现代信息技术的基础,它不仅是数据存储和管理的重要手段,也是信息处理的核心环节。一个合理的数据库设计不仅可以保证数据的准确性和完整性,还能够提高查询效率,降低维护成本。具体来说:
1. 规范化:通过将关系模式分解为多个表,并定义良好的键值来确保数据的一致性。
2. 索引优化:合理选择索引字段可以加快查询速度,减少不必要的I/O操作。
3. 事务处理:确保在多用户环境下数据的完整性和一致性。
4. 备份与恢复策略:定期对数据库进行备份,并制定详细的灾难恢复计划。
# 二、温度容差的重要性
设备的工作环境对它们的性能和寿命有着重要影响。不同的工作条件可能导致设备过早老化甚至完全失效。在许多工业环境中,温度是一个关键因素。例如,在服务器机房中,过高的温度会导致硬件加速老化、增加故障率;而在某些户外应用中,极端低温可能使得电子元件失灵。因此,了解和控制设备的温度容差对于保障其稳定运行至关重要。
# 三、数据库设计与温度容差的关系
尽管乍看之下数据库设计与温度容差似乎是两个截然不同的概念,但事实上它们之间存在着紧密的联系。具体来说:
1. 物理层保护:合理的数据库架构能够降低系统对硬件设备的需求量,从而间接减少因过热导致的故障风险。
2. 冗余策略优化:通过采用分布式存储或其他形式的数据冗余方案来提高整体系统的容错能力,在温度异常时仍能保持正常运行。
3. 动态调整机制:在某些情况下,可以设计一个基于温度变化自动调节负载均衡或资源分配的系统。
# 四、如何利用数据库设计提升温度适应性
为了使数据库更好地适应不同环境下的温度条件,我们可以采取以下几种策略:
1. 分布式存储架构:将数据分布在多个节点上,这样即使某个节点遇到极端温度情况也不至于影响整个系统的正常运行。
2. 热备机制与自动迁移:当检测到某一区域的温度异常升高时,可以迅速将受影响的数据迁移到其他更凉爽的地方继续处理。
3. 性能监测与调整:通过持续监控数据库的工作状态,并根据实际需求动态调整参数设置,以适应瞬息万变的环境变化。
# 五、案例分析
一个典型的应用场景是云计算数据中心。为了确保服务器能够稳定运行并延长其使用寿命,在设计初期就需要充分考虑温度因素。具体做法包括:
- 设计合理的散热系统;
- 在硬件选型阶段就注重其在高温或低温下的可靠性和性能表现;
- 利用虚拟化技术将关键业务部署到具备更好温控条件的服务器上。
# 六、总结
数据库设计与温度容差看似不相关,但通过对它们之间关系的认识,我们可以找到更多优化方案来提升系统整体性能。无论是通过调整数据结构还是采用先进的硬件技术,在面对复杂多变的工作环境时都显得尤为重要。未来随着物联网、大数据等新兴技术的发展,对于此类问题的研究还将持续深入。
通过本文的探讨,希望能够帮助读者更好地理解数据库设计与温度容差之间的联系,并为实际应用提供一些参考和启示。